Improving the Efficiency of Screens with a Linear Electromagnetic Motor

Abstract

Results are reported from studies undertaken to improve the efficiency of screens that are equipped with linear electromagnetic motors and undergo low-frequency resonance during service. The article substantiates the indices that were found to characterize the efficiency of the screens and the improvement made in the design of their main component – the vibration exciter. An efficient size was determined for the air gap in the motors.
